21st GPA GCC Technical Conference Begins in Doha

Doha, May 07 (QNA) - The 21st GPA GCC Technical Conference, which is organised by the GCC Chapter of the Gas Processors Association, kicked off today in Doha under the patronage of HE the Minister of Energy and Industry Dr. Mohammed Bin Saleh Al-Sada. The 21st annual technical conference is held here in Doha under the theme of "Operational Excellence in the Gas Industry". Chief Executive Officer of RasGas Company Hamad Bin Rashid Al-Mohannadi delivered a speech in which he said: "It has been 20 years since the establishment of the GCC Chapter of the Gas Processors Association. During those 2 decades, the global energy industry has witnessed enormous change in the scenery and the composition of its power players. Qatar is proud to have been and continues to be a part of this change." With its huge gas reserves and strategic plans, the State of Qatar has emerged as a leader of natural gas supply, he said. He said this conference comes at a time when Qatar is embarking on an ambitious downstream Petrochemical industry development based on products from processing Natural Gas . Just a few days ago, Qatar petroleum signed a joint venture agreement with a number of international companies to build Ras Laffan 2 refinery that will double Ras Laffans output of naphtha, jet fuel, gasoil, and petroleum gas. Progress is ongoing in two world-scale petrochemical projects: Al-Karaana and Al-Sijeel which will boost Qatars standing in the global petrochemicals industry. Therefore, the theme of this conference: "Operational Excellence in the Gas Industry" is very apt and relevent to Qatar's efforts in the sustainable development of its hydrocarbon resources in an environmentally responsible manner ... meeting the economic needs of today while safeguarding the requirements of future generations. He noted that the International Energy Agency (IEA) predicted in its Energy Outlook report of 2012 that global demand for natural gas will rise by almost 50 percent from a current 130 trillion cubic feet (TCF) to 190 TCF in 2035. "Natural gas being the cleanest, most efficient and most versatile of all fossil fuels, will continue to provide immense potential for realizing a sustainable energy solution. Qatar is already moving forward in this direction. We are proud to be the "Gas to Liquids Capital of the World" with two of the worlds largest plants namely, Pearl and Oryx. Their combined production averages more than 170,000 barrels of high quality GTL products per day, which meets international requirements for superior performing lubricants, and eco-friendly transportation fuels. This conference is an opportunity for stakeholders to engage with each other and to increase awareness about the innovation-driven gas processing industry and the value it can provide, said Al Mohannadi. "Since its first meeting in Bahrain two decades ago, this prominent forum has been instrumental in the exchange of ideas and experiences amongst the spectrum of industries represented in its membership. The diversity of topics on natural gas processing, that are scheduled to be covered during this conference, will provide a platform for greater exchange of information and knowledge. This will play a pivotal role in implementing the GPA-GCC Chapter's strategy of "taking the lead in the introduction, development and promotion of innovative ideas ... and to be up to speed with the developments in the gas processing industry by sharing and transferring new technologies to the region." Chief Executive Office of GCC Chapter of the Gas Processors Association Fahd Al Sobei said this venue is an excellent opportunity to exchange the information and experience in this field and having the benefit form the best practice. Over the two days of conference, there are 19 technical papers that will be presented by the chapter's member companies and other and I am sure this would enrich and add value to all of us in the gas industry. "As a part of the GPA-GCC Chapter activities, gas sweetening workshop has been conducted successfully for the 7th time. 20 participants from our member companies attended this workshop in Doha for the period from 5 to 6 May." He added that GPA 22nd Annual Technical Conference will be held in Bahrain in May 2014 under the theme "Operational Excellence in the Gas Industry". (END)
